Signal Integrity Solutions - Board Level Ferrite Components

Effective EMI suppression requires filtering close to the EMI source. Filtering close to the source requires placing components on the printed circuit board.  Laird Technologies is a leading global supplier of standard and custom-designed board-level components.

Components designed to filter individual “differential mode” circuit traces include ferrite chip beads, ferrite SMT bead assemblies, and ferrite filter arrays.

Common mode chokes are the preferred choice for filtering the common mode currents that cause most regulatory compliance failures.  Used on pairs of conductors, common mode chokes have two standout attributes: they cause vitually no signal degradation when used in data lines and they are unaffected by the highest dc currents.

Tuning or custom-designed filters are an integral part of signal integrity solutions.  Ferrite surface mount chip inductors are available to form the core of these filter circuits.

Differential Mode Ferrite Components

Differential mode components filter individual circuit traces.  These can be applied in data or power lines used in conjunction with ground planes or can be applied individually to dat/power supply and return circuits.

 

Common Mode Ferrite Components

Common mode chokes filter common mode EMI currents without causing signal dgradation and without derating under high power currents.  These components are applied to pairs of conductors – supply and return.
